About this text:Title:Spotty Sam Synopsis: On Sunday, Sam found a spot on his chest. Each day, new spots appeared and by Tuesday Sam got such a fright TEN red spots had come overnight! Follow Sam’s week as he battles the chickenpox and then gets better again. Year level: F Reading level: Pre K Text type: Narrative Curriculum link: Health and Physical Education: The body Content vocabulary: cheek chest eyes hands itch knee neck sore spot/spotty High frequency words: a and be have I in on the to was Key concepts: Our body has different parts. When we are sick our body reacts in a certain way. Phonics: Identifying the /s/ sound as in Spotty Sam Phonemic awareness: Rhyming words as in hot/spot Paired titles: Nil Supporting material: Lesson Plan, The Body Vocabulary Starter Series: Flying Start to Literacy Alternative purchasing options: This title is available in one of several value packs.
